Games That Each Amazing Web Casino Should Provide

As you’re keeping your eyes open for an internet casino, keep in mind that frequently the better casinos have an assortment of casino games to appeal to an enormous fan base. If you are brand-new to gambling–and you haven’t yet found a "preferred" casino game–it’s a good idea to select an internet casino that provides a huge selection. This gives you an opportunity to experience a ton of different casino games so you can determine which ones fits you the best. So ensure the web casino you pick has:

Twenty-one: This fundamental card game is a preferred one among bettors. It involves the casino and the bettor. Essentially, each player involved tries to get the closest as possible to a sum total of 21 in their hands while not going over.

CRAPS: Probably the most beloved game that uses dice. Craps can be complex. If you hope to one day play it in a brick-and-mortar casino, gambling on it on the web to start will be a good learning opportunity.

KENO: Generally not much more than a numbers game. You select the numbers and pray they come up on the game board.

SLOTS: There are all types of net slot machine games, but they are exactly like the ones you enjoy in casinos. Deposit your "mulla," press the button, and pray for the best.

POKER: All styles of poker games are at hand, but Hold’em has grown increasingly prominent over the years. You normally have a choice of playing against other "actual" players or playing against a computer. Some masters allude that your odds are greater if you compete against human opponents.

ROULETTE: Another game that is more complicated than it appears, because there are so many wagering choices. However, you are able to simply bet on a single number or one color, which makes the game a little bit simpler.

BINGO: Played like the same game you probably played as a kid that’s regularly found in church basements and Elks Clubs all over the United States.
